Brendon McCullum Faces Criticism Following Harry Brook Incident
Brendon McCullum, the head coach of the England cricket team, is under scrutiny following a controversial incident involving player Harry Brook during the recent Test series against Pakistan. McCullum’s relaxed demeanor on the sidelines, characterized by chewing gum and lounging with his feet over the balcony railing, has drawn criticism, with many seeing it as emblematic of a broader issue within the team’s culture.
The controversy erupted after Brook, a promising batsman, found himself in the spotlight for a series of poor performances. Critics argue that McCullum’s nonchalant attitude may have contributed to the young player’s struggles. The dynamic between a coach’s approach and a player’s performance is crucial in any sport, and this incident has sparked a debate about leadership styles in high-pressure environments.
Brook’s performance, particularly in the recent match held in Lahore on October 3, 2023, saw him dismissed for low scores, raising concerns about his mental state and preparedness. As the England team seeks to maintain its competitive edge, questions are being raised about whether McCullum’s laid-back style is effective or detrimental to the players’ morale and focus.
Coaching Philosophy Under Fire
McCullum, who has been praised for his innovative coaching methods since taking the helm in 2022, now faces a critical juncture in his leadership. His philosophy emphasizes freedom and self-expression, but the recent events have led some to question whether this approach is appropriate for a team struggling to find its footing in international cricket.
Following the backlash, former players and cricket analysts have expressed their views. Notably, former England captain Michael Atherton stated, “There is a fine line between creating a relaxed atmosphere and allowing a lack of discipline to seep into the team.” This perspective resonates with many fans who feel that the England team must adopt a more disciplined approach, especially when competing in challenging conditions like those in Pakistan.
The England cricket board is monitoring the situation closely. As they prepare for upcoming series, the focus will be on ensuring that players remain motivated and mentally resilient. The team’s management will need to strike a balance between maintaining a light-hearted atmosphere and instilling a sense of seriousness and accountability.
